/* This test is designed to test suspension on memory block pools. */
#include <stdio.h>
#include "tx_api.h"
static unsigned long thread_0_counter = 0;
static TX_THREAD thread_0;
static unsigned long thread_1_counter = 0;
static TX_THREAD thread_1;
static unsigned long thread_2_counter = 0;
static TX_THREAD thread_2;
static TX_BLOCK_POOL pool_0;
/* Define thread prototypes. */
static void thread_0_entry(ULONG thread_input);
static void thread_1_entry(ULONG thread_input);
static void thread_2_entry(ULONG thread_input);
/* Prototype for test control return. */
void test_control_return(UINT status);
/* Define what the initial system looks like. */
#ifdef CTEST
void test_application_define(void *first_unused_memory)
#else
void threadx_block_memory_suspension_application_define(void *first_unused_memory)
#endif
{
UINT status;
CHAR *pointer;
/* Put first available memory address into a character pointer. */
pointer = (CHAR *) first_unused_memory;
/* Put system definition stuff in here, e.g. thread creates and other assorted
create information. */
status = tx_thread_create(&thread_0, "thread 0", thread_0_entry, 1,
pointer, TEST_STACK_SIZE_PRINTF,
17, 17, 100, TX_AUTO_START);
pointer = pointer + TEST_STACK_SIZE_PRINTF;
/* Check status. */
if (status != TX_SUCCESS)
{
printf("Running Block Memory Suspension Test................................ ERROR #1\n");
test_control_return(1);
}
status = tx_thread_create(&thread_1, "thread 1", thread_1_entry, 1,
pointer, TEST_STACK_SIZE_PRINTF,
17, 17, 100, TX_AUTO_START);
pointer = pointer + TEST_STACK_SIZE_PRINTF;
/* Check status. */
if (status != TX_SUCCESS)
{
printf("Running Block Memory Suspension Test................................ ERROR #2\n");
test_control_return(1);
}
status = tx_thread_create(&thread_2, "thread 2", thread_2_entry, 2,
pointer, TEST_STACK_SIZE_PRINTF,
17, 17, 100, TX_DONT_START);
pointer = pointer + TEST_STACK_SIZE_PRINTF;
/* Check status. */
if (status != TX_SUCCESS)
{
printf("Running Block Memory Suspension Test................................ ERROR #3\n");
test_control_return(1);
}
/* Create block pool. */
status = tx_block_pool_create(&pool_0, "pool 0", 100, pointer, 320);
pointer = pointer + 320;
/* Check status. */
if (status != TX_SUCCESS)
{
printf("Running Block Memory Suspension Test................................ ERROR #4\n");
test_control_return(1);
}
}
/* Define the test threads. */
static void thread_0_entry(ULONG thread_input)
{
UINT status;
CHAR *pointer_1;
CHAR *pointer_2;
CHAR *pointer_3;
/* Inform user. */
printf("Running Block Memory Suspension Test................................ ");
/* Increment the run counter. */
thread_0_counter++;
/* Allocate all blocks from the pool. */
status = tx_block_allocate(&pool_0, (VOID **) &pointer_1, TX_NO_WAIT);
/* Check status. */
if (status != TX_SUCCESS)
{
/* Block memory error. */
printf("ERROR #5\n");
test_control_return(1);
}
/* Set all the memory of the blocks. */
TX_MEMSET(pointer_1, (CHAR) 0xEF, 100);
status = tx_block_allocate(&pool_0, (VOID **) &pointer_2, TX_NO_WAIT);
/* Check status. */
if (status != TX_SUCCESS)
{
/* Block memory error. */
printf("ERROR #6\n");
test_control_return(1);
}
/* Set all the memory of the blocks. */
TX_MEMSET(pointer_2, (CHAR) 0xEF, 100);
/* Get the last block. */
status = tx_block_allocate(&pool_0, (VOID **) &pointer_3, TX_NO_WAIT);
/* Check status. */
if (status != TX_SUCCESS)
{
/* Block memory error. */
printf("ERROR #6\n");
test_control_return(1);
}
/* Set all the memory of the blocks. */
TX_MEMSET(pointer_3, (CHAR) 0xEF, 100);
/* Let the other thread suspend on the pool. */
tx_thread_relinquish();
/* Now release the block to lift the suspension on the other thread. */
status = tx_block_release(pointer_3);
/* Check status and run counter. */
if ((status != TX_SUCCESS) || (thread_1_counter != 0))
{
/* Block memory error. */
printf("ERROR #7\n");
test_control_return(1);
}
/* Let the other thread run again. */
tx_thread_relinquish();
/* Check the run counter of the other thread. */
if (thread_1_counter != 1)
{
/* Block memory error. */
printf("ERROR #8\n");
test_control_return(1);
}
/* At this point the other thread has run and there is one block free. */
/* Get the last block again. */
status = tx_block_allocate(&pool_0, (VOID **) &pointer_3, TX_NO_WAIT);
/* Check status. */
if (status != TX_SUCCESS)
{
/* Block memory error. */
printf("ERROR #9\n");
test_control_return(1);
}
/* Set all the memory of the blocks. */
TX_MEMSET(pointer_3, (CHAR) 0xEF, 100);
/* Resume the second thread. */
tx_thread_resume(&thread_2);
/* Let both threads suspend on the block pool via relinquish. */
tx_thread_relinquish();
/* Now release the block. */
status = tx_block_release(pointer_3);
/* Check status and run counter. */
if ((status != TX_SUCCESS) || (thread_1_counter != 1) || (thread_2_counter != 0))
{
/* Block memory error. */
printf("ERROR #10\n");
test_control_return(1);
}
/* Let thread 1 release the block. */
tx_thread_relinquish();
/* Let thread 2 get the block and release the block. */
tx_thread_relinquish();
/* Check status and run counter. */
if ((thread_1_counter != 3) || (thread_2_counter != 1))
{
/* Block memory error. */
printf("ERROR #11\n");
test_control_return(1);
}
else
{
/* Successful test. */
printf("SUCCESS!\n");
test_control_return(0);
}
}
static void thread_1_entry(ULONG thread_input)
{
UINT status;
CHAR *pointer_1;
/* Attempt to get a block from the pool. */
while(1)
{
/* Allocate a block from the pool. */
status = tx_block_allocate(&pool_0, (VOID **) &pointer_1, TX_WAIT_FOREVER);
/* Determine if the allocate was successful. */
if (status != TX_SUCCESS)
return;
/* Set all the memory of the blocks. */
TX_MEMSET(pointer_1, (CHAR) 0xEF, 100);
/* Increment the thread counter. */
thread_1_counter++;
/* Release the block. */
tx_block_release(pointer_1);
/* Switch back to other thread. */
tx_thread_relinquish();
}
}
static void thread_2_entry(ULONG thread_input)
{
UINT status;
CHAR *pointer_1;
/* Attempt to get a block from the pool. */
while(1)
{
/* Allocate a block from the pool. */
status = tx_block_allocate(&pool_0, (VOID **) &pointer_1, TX_WAIT_FOREVER);
/* Determine if the allocate was successful. */
if (status != TX_SUCCESS)
return;
/* Set all the memory of the blocks. */
TX_MEMSET(pointer_1, (CHAR) 0xEF, 100);
/* Increment the thread counter. */
thread_2_counter++;
/* Release the block. */
tx_block_release(pointer_1);
/* Switch back to other thread. */
tx_thread_relinquish();
}
}
